Charging stations for electric trucks and e-buses

Electric trucks and buses are becoming increasingly popular. It is expected that by 2030, a third of the transport fleet will consist of electric trucks and electric buses.This transition naturally requires an adapted charging infrastructure. Growing market

More and more transport companies are investing in electric trucks and buses. These zero-emission vehicles have several advantages:

  • lower consumption and maintenance costs
  • quieter: about 10 dB lower than a traditional truck
  • comfortable driving: faster acceleration and braking
  • good for the environment (completely exhaust-free)

As a result, e-trucks and e-buses are often allowed to do more than their equivalent with a combustion engine. For example, they are allowed in places where other trucks are not welcome, such as covered warehouses and city centers with low-emission zones (LEZ).Because they are quieter, they can also deliver at night to places where the noise level must remain low.

Charging stations for e-trucks and e-buses

To accelerate the electrification of trucks and buses, an adapted charging infrastructure is essential. It is customary to charge the electric trucks at the depot at night. With a power of 50 to 100 kW, this usually takes about 6 to 8 hours.

On request, these chargers can be controlled by a smart controller, which regulates the planning of the charging process and the optimization of charging.

During the day, charging usually takes place via a DC fast charger in the parking lot or on the road. These can supply up to 400 kW, which means the charging time is about 30 minutes to 2 hours.
